Transaction b2888839505e1fce8a91dbfd99d72014a8ecce103825a5d073220ff694181e15
1 Input
1 Output
-
b2888839505e1fce8a91dbfd99d72014a8ecce103825a5d073220ff694181e15:0
- value
- 66811787
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 855db2eb9e58b271d8fc4ea2905cd816d51a038c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DAB7q1MFfh29CwzUoaVcWPXu7o5mbkmUw